Lucas Gabriel Vera (born 18 April 1997) is an Argentine professional footballer who plays as a central midfielder for Russian club Orenburg.[1]

Career

Vera started his career with Lanús.[1][2] He was moved into the club's first-team in September 2017, with manager Jorge Almirón selecting him to start in a home defeat to Boca Juniors; he was substituted off on fifty-five minutes for Lautaro Acosta.[1] He played a part in three further fixtures in the 2017–18 Argentine Primera División campaign.[1] On 23 August 2018, a month after featuring in the Copa Sudamericana for Lanús versus Atlético Junior, Vera was loaned by Primera B Metropolitana club All Boys.[1][3][4]

On 21 July 2022, Vera joined Russian Premier League club Orenburg.[5] Orenburg's director of sports Dmitri Andreyev confirmed that the transfer was permanent, not a loan as it was reported.[6]

Personal life

Vera is the older brother of the footballer Matías Vera.[7]
